Great Food, Fast & Friendly Service.
I live close to Happy Guy and often enjoy eating there on a fairly regular basis. The food is always hot and delicious and the service is fast and friendly. The prices are exceptional for what you get as well. I have never hesitated to take friends and family there and they've all talked about how great the meal was. It's a small place with a cozy feel where your waitstaff can give you plenty of attention without making you feel like they're hovering over you. Even though there is a large bingo hall next door, I've never had trouble finding a parking place when I've gone to eat there on bingo nights. They reserve several spaces in front of their restaurant for customers and the bingo folks are respectful enough to leave those spaces for Happy Guy customers.
Happy Guy is definitely one of those "hidden gems" in the area that the locals love. If you're ever in the area, stop in for a great meal. You won't be disappointed.

A Very Good Chinese Restaurant (for a change).
San Antonio is saturated with a plethora of God-awful, and mediocre Chinese restaurants with poor quality food. Thankfully, Happy Guy is NOT one of them. The place is not palatial, but then again, it?s not a dive. It?s kind of ?cozy? and can be very relaxing at an off hour. The service is very good, and the food is well worth finding a parking place for. You can actually get some real Chinese dishes there?and their take-out orders have always been correct and on time. Recommended.
P.S. Try the Mushi Pork With Plum Sauce. It's one of the best I've had.
